Understanding One-Click Authentication

One-click authentication on Facebook is a sophisticated mechanism that bypasses the traditional login page by utilizing encrypted tokens stored within the browser or device ecosystem. When a user opts into this feature, the platform securely saves a cryptographic key that identifies the account without storing the actual password in an easily retrievable format. Upon returning to the site, the system recognizes the token and grants immediate entry, provided the session has not expired or been flagged as suspicious. This process eliminates the need to manually type an email and password, significantly reducing the time between intention and access.

Device Management and Security

Security remains paramount even when embracing speed, and Facebook’s one-click system incorporates rigorous checks to protect the account. The platform monitors login attempts, geolocation, and device behavior to detect anomalies that might indicate a breach. If a login originates from an unrecognized browser or location, the system may require additional verification, such as a code sent via SMS, to maintain safety. This dynamic approach ensures that convenience is never purchased at the expense of privacy.
